The Pesticide Applicator is a full-time position reporting to the
Landscape & Grounds Manager. This role is responsible for
maintaining landscape areas using Integrated Pest Management (IPM)
practices, ensuring high-quality standards and a safe work
environment in compliance with all local, state, and federal
regulations. Requirements: Responsibilities Identify plant issues
including insects, diseases, and damage, and implement effective
treatments. Apply fertilizers, insecticides, herbicides, and
fungicides using a variety of application equipment. Assist
managers in developing and executing short- and long-term
application plans. Maintain accurate daily spray records and
monitor chemical inventory. Read, understand, and remain current
with product labels and Safety Data Sheets (SDS). Ensure chemical
storage and mixing areas comply with all applicable regulations.
Follow all safety protocols when loading, mixing, and applying
products. Support managers in training and developing crew members.
Adjust work priorities to accommodate on-property events. Ensure
proper use, care, and accountability of assigned equipment. Attend
meetings as directed. Report equipment issues and project updates,
and supply needs to management Perform other duties as assigned.
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ities Strong knowledge of turf and
ornamental plants specifically plant and pest identification.
Responsible, with a strong sense of ownership. Ability to calibrate
spray and rotary equipment. Effective communication and leadership
skills. Punctual, detail-oriented, and efficient. High
organizational skills and accurate record keeping. Commitment to
maintaining a safe work environment. Bilingual (English/Spanish)
preferred but not required. Relevant degrees, licenses, or
certifications are a plus. Required Qualifications TDA Pesticide
Applicator License. High school diploma or equivalent. 2 years of
experience in chemical application within landscaping, lawn
services, or a related field. Valid Texas driver’s license. Ability
to pass a background check and drug screening. Availability to work
weekends and holidays during events and peak periods. Physical
Demands Ability to bend, lift, push, pull, stoop, and twist
throughout the day. Ability to lift and/or move up to 50 pounds.
Ability to operate trucks, UTVs, equipment, and tools. Work
Environment Work in areas with pedestrians, guests, vehicle
traffic, and related surroundings. Ability to work in extreme
weather conditions, including heat, humidity, rain, wind, and dust
(temperatures may exceed 100°ree;F). Use of protective
clothing and personal safety equipment required (e.g., eye
protection, safety vests, gloves, hard hats, earplugs, long
sleeves, and work boots). Salary commensurate with experience.
